Ingredients in Healthy English Muffins

These English Muffins only require 2 ingredients! All you need is some self rising flour and Greek yogurt. But there are lots of flavors you can make, and add-on ingredients to make them asset more like store bought.

Add-Ins and Flavors:

Italian Flavoring (great for English Muffin Pizzas):

  • 1 teaspoon Garlic Salt
  • 1 teaspoon Italian Seasoning

Cinnamon Raisin:

  • 1 teaspoon Sugar
  • 1 teaspoon Cinnamon
  • 1/8 cup Raisins

Garlic Sage (great for Breakfast Sandwiches):

  • 1/4 teaspoon Dried Sage
  • 1/2 teaspoon Salt
  • 1/2 teaspoon Garlic Salt

How to Make Low Calorie English Muffins

Making English muffins at home is easy and fun! They take just 15 minutes to make (including prep time) and freeze beautifully.

I recommend allowing them to cool completely before moving to a freezer bag or container then freezing. They will last for 1 month in the freezer and 1 week in the fridge.

How to Make Healthy English Muffins:

  1. Preheat a skillet over medium heat, and lay a sheet of parchment paper or wax paper out (or a clean cookie sheet).
  2. To a large mixing bowl or countertop mixer combine the self rising flour and greek yogurt.
  3. Mix until combined and smooth (about 2 minutes), and then divide into 8 equal portions.
  4. Mold each portion into a ball, then flatten into a thin English muffin shape.
  5. Place each on the parchment paper as you work, until you have formed all 8 English muffins.
  6. Sprinkle the tops with corn meal (if using) and spray the skillet lightly with olive oil.
  7. Add 4 English muffins to the hot skillet and cook for 6-8 minutes, flip and cook for an additional 6-8 minutes.
  8. Move the cooked English muffins to a cooling rack and add the remaining 4 English muffins to the hot skillet.
  9. Cool completely before cutting and toasting.

Equipment

  • Skillet
  • Cookie sheet (or parchment paper)

Ingredients
  

  • 1 ¼ cup self rising flour
  • 1 cup 0% Greek yogurt
  • 1 tablespoon corn meal optional
  • Olive oil spray

Instructions
 

  • Preheat a skillet over medium heat, and lay a sheet of parchment paper or wax paper out (or a clean cookie sheet).
  • To a large mixing bowl or countertop mixer combine the self rising flour and greek yogurt.
  • Mix until combined and smooth (about 2 minutes), and then divide into 8 equal portions.
  • Mold each portion into a ball, then flatten into a thin English muffin shape.
  • Place each on the parchment paper as you work, until you have formed all 8 English muffins.
  • Sprinkle the tops with corn meal (if using) and spray the skillet lightly with olive oil.
  • Add 4 English muffins to the hot skillet and cook for 6-8 minutes, flip and cook for an additional 6-8 minutes.
  • Move the cooked English muffins to a cooling rack and add the remaining 4 English muffins to the hot skillet.
  • Cool completely before cutting and toasting.

Nutrition

Serving: 1English MuffinCalories: 84kcalCarbohydrates: 15.8gProtein: 4.3gFat: 0.3gSaturated Fat: 0gCholesterol: 0mgSodium: 9mgPotassium: 51mgFiber: 0.5gSugar: 0.9gCalcium: 28mgIron: 1mg
